Output ea74ba52fc92a29bdb6b926e042d03136e8e055528d44fdde7cacde50be13ba1:10

value
16058002
script pubkey
OP_0 OP_PUSHBYTES_32 3664be8d995e8090af89b0d753876006c5f6f8e9e98e666907222234986d6e3a
address
bc1qxejtarvet6qfptufkrt48pmqqmzld78fax8xv6g8yg3rfxrddcaqgrxpjx
transaction
ea74ba52fc92a29bdb6b926e042d03136e8e055528d44fdde7cacde50be13ba1
confirmations
149897
spent
true